How Our Insulation Water Damage Restoration Process Works
Our team’s process for insulation water damage restoration involves several key steps, each designed to ensure a thorough and efficient restoration. We’ll work closely with you to understand your specific needs and develop a customized plan to address the damage. By following a proper process, we can prevent further damage, reduce the risk of mold growth, and ensure a safe and healthy living environment.
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
Our technicians will conduct a thorough inspection of your insulation to identify the source and extent of the water damage. We’ll use specialized equipment to detect moisture levels, assess the structural integrity of your home, and identify any areas that need immediate attention. This step is crucial in determining the scope of the damage and developing an effective restoration plan.
Step 2: Containment and Drying
Once the inspection is complete, our team will set up containment procedures to prevent further damage and ensure a safe working environment. We’ll use advanced drying equipment to extract water and moisture from your insulation, and our technicians will monitor the drying process to ensure that every area is properly dried. This step is critical in preventing mold growth and reducing the risk of further damage.
Step 3: Insulation Removal and Replacement
After the drying process is complete, our team will remove and replace any damaged insulation to ensure a safe and healthy living environment. We’ll use high-quality insulation materials that meet or exceed industry standards, and our technicians will install them correctly to ensure best performance.
Step 4: Final Inspection and Cleaning
Once the insulation removal and replacement is complete, our team will conduct a final inspection to ensure that every area is properly dried and free of moisture. We’ll also clean and disinfect the affected areas to prevent mold growth and ensure a safe living environment.

Insulation Water Damage Restoration Cost in Milton, MA
The cost of insulation water damage restoration can vary based on the severity of the damage,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Milton, MA. These estimates are based on industry standards and can vary depending on the specifics of your situation. Here are some typical price ranges for insulation water damage restoration: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Insulation removal and replacement | $500 – $2,500 | Size of affected area, type of insulation, and local labor costs |
| Drying equipment rental and usage | $100 – $500 | Duration of drying process, type of equipment, and local labor costs |
| Moisture readings and assessment | $100 – $300 | Complexity of assessment, type of equipment, and local labor costs |
| Containment procedures | $500 – $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of containment, and local labor costs |
| Final inspection and cleaning | $100 – $500 | Size of affected area, type of cleaning, and local labor costs |
